Namely Schwede97, theorem 3.2.3 (here:
ncatlab.org/nlab/show/parametrized+spectrum#Schwede97 ) states that spectra in rational simplicial commutative algebras augmented over some A are equivalent to spectra in simplicial A-modules. The latter in turn, via Schwede-Shiply, should be equivalent to chain complexes of A-modules. But the theorem essentially only uses that rational simplicial commutative algebras form a right proper simplicial model category.
